Circus of Horrors

Circus of Horrors

Year: 1960

Runtime: 88 mins

Language: English

Director: Sidney Hayers

HorrorCrimeHorror

A twisted tale of obsession and cruelty unfolds when a plastic surgeon and his nurse flee the police by joining a bizarre traveling circus. The surgeon befriends deformed women, using them as subjects for his grotesque “Temple of Beauty,” turning them into altered spectacles. When the women attempt to escape, a series of mysterious accidents eliminate them, revealing the surgeon’s monstrous lust.

Circus of Horrors (1960) – Spoiler-Free Movie Summary & Plot Overview

Get a spoiler-free look at Circus of Horrors (1960) with a clear plot overview that covers the setting, main characters, and story premise—without revealing key twists or the ending. Perfect for deciding if this film is your next watch.

In post‑war Europe a brilliant yet unhinged plastic surgeon, Dr. Rossiter, finds himself pursued by the law after a disastrous operation. Fleeing with his loyal nurse Angela, the pair slip away from the city’s shadows and stumble upon a wandering circus that promises anonymity among its glittering tents and exotic spectacles. The troupe’s itinerant world, a patchwork of sideshows and daring performances, becomes an unlikely refuge where the doctor can continue his work far from prying eyes.

Within the kaleidoscopic gloom of the circus, Dr. Rossiter becomes fascinated by the performers who bear physical scars and deformities. He envisions a grotesque “Temple of Beauty,” a private sanctuary where his surgical skill can be applied to transform these outcasts into living works of art. The circus’s flamboyant atmosphere—bright lights, roaring beasts, and the hush of anticipation before each act—contrasts starkly with the surgeon’s cold, clinical obsession, creating a tension that ripples through every tent.

The dynamics of the troupe begin to shift as the surgeon’s projects draw the curiosity—and wariness—of those around him. Vanet, the circus owner, watches the newcomer with a mix of opportunism and unease, while young scar‑marked performer Nicole and street‑wise acrobat Elissa become entangled in his unsettling vision. Their interactions are marked by a fragile camaraderie that masks a growing undercurrent of dread, as whispered rumors of strange mishaps begin to circulate among the performers.

The film’s tone is a macabre ballet of horror and decadence, weaving the allure of the circus with the surgeon’s twisted quest for perfection. Shadows linger behind bright marquees, and the audience is left to wonder how far obsession can stretch before it devours the very spectacle it seeks to perfect.
